Radeon RX 7800 XT vs Radeon RX Vega 64 Liquid Cooling

We compared two Desktop platform GPUs: 16GB VRAM Radeon RX 7800 XT and 8GB VRAM Radeon RX Vega 64 Liquid Cooling to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.

Main Differences

Radeon RX 7800 XT 's Advantages
Released 6 years late
Boost Clock has increased by 45% (2430MHz vs 1677MHz)
More VRAM (16GB vs 8GB)
Larger VRAM bandwidth (624.1GB/s vs 483.8GB/s)
Lower TDP (263W vs 345W)
Radeon RX Vega 64 Liquid Cooling 's Advantages
256 additional rendering cores
